1) Is Your Specific Skincare Routine Effective?

Whether your objective is to alleviate dry skin, correct acne, or lessen the look of wrinkles, your skincare regimen plays a huge role. However, developing a successful skincare regimen can be difficult, particularly without the assistance of a dermatologist.

Your dermatologist may inspect your skin, discuss your objectives, and assess your daily skincare regimen to establish if you are taking the correct measures. Your dermatologist will also inquire about the items you use and the quantity of products you utilize. After that, your physician could suggest adjustments to your skincare regimen that will assist you in fulfilling your objectives.

2) Do Any Of Your Moles Appear Dubious?

During your initial appointment, your dermatologist could do a skin cancer screening to discover any worrisome growths, freckles, or moles. You might ask your dermatologist to search for abnormal moles, particularly on your back or in obscured areas.

Your session is also an excellent opportunity to learn more about spotting problematic moles, including:

  • What are the signs of a worrisome mole?
  • Are there any growths on your body you should keep an eye on?
  • What is the distinction between moles and freckles?
  • Are you at greater risk of developing skin cancer?
  • What more can you do to safeguard your skin?

3) Are Your Meds Or Supplements Impacting Your Skin?

Various drugs and dietary supplements might have detrimental effects on the skin. Some prescription acne drugs could enhance your skin’s sensitivity to the sun, increasing your risk of wrinkles, sunburns, and skin cancer.

Additionally, birth control tablets might damage your skin by altering your hormone levels. Numerous women find that contraception tablets help rid of acne, particularly if it is caused by hormonal imbalance. Particular fitness supplements may result in acne.

Carry a checklist of supplements, prescription pharmaceuticals, and over-the-counter meds, and discuss their potential to cause skin issues.

4) Is Your Skin Aging Correctly?

Skin health is vital at every age, but particularly as you age. The skin may change with time. While some of these alterations are a natural element of aging, they might make you look older than you wish. Request your dermatologist to analyze your skin and recommend treatments to combat the signs of aging. To combat the effects of time, your dermatologist can recommend a selection of anti-aging medications and procedures.

Dermatologist-suggested therapies might include:

  • Botox
  • Chemical peels
  • Microdermabrasion
  • Skin lasers
  • Dermal fillers
  • Microneedling
  • Thread lift
  • Skin tightening

The procedure you select will mostly rely on your skin’s general condition and skincare objectives.

5) What Products Are Suitable For Your Skin Type and Specific Concerns?

Skincare products are not a universal remedy for all skin types and issues. Unfortunately, it might be challenging to choose the perfect goods for your skin, given the volume and variety of available products. Your dermatologist may evaluate your skin type, diagnose skin issues, and then propose products depending on your individual requirements.
